How much do intern fintech software engineer j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 24, 2026, the average hourly pay for intern fintech software engineer in the United States is $25.42,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.67 and $28.85 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an intern fintech software engineer do?

An Intern Fintech Software Engineer assists in designing, developing, and maintaining software applications for financial technology companies. Their tasks may include writing code, testing software, fixing bugs, and collaborating with other engineers on projects related to payments, banking, or financial analytics. Interns often learn about industry regulations, security standards, and the latest technologies in the fintech sector. This role provides valuable hands-on experience in both software engineering and financial services.

What kinds of projects and technologies can an intern fintech software engineer expect to work on during their internship?

As an Intern Fintech Software Engineer, you'll typically work on projects related to developing and improving financial applications, such as payment platforms, risk analysis tools, or digital banking services. You can expect to use programming languages like Python, Java, or JavaScript and work with technologies such as APIs, cloud services, and databases. Interns often collaborate closely with product managers, designers, and senior engineers, gaining hands-on experience in Agile development environments. This exposure not only helps you build technical skills but also provides insight into how tech teams operate within the fast-paced financial industry.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an intern fintech software eng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Intern Fintech Software Engineer, you need a solid understanding of programming languages (such as Python, Java, or C++), basic financial concepts, and ongoing pursuit of a relevant deg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with version control systems like Git, cloud platforms, databases, and possibly certifications in financial technology or data analysis can be advantageous.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help you collaborate with teams and solve complex problems. These skills and qualities are vital for developing secure, efficient financial software solutions and contributing meaningfully to innovative fintech projects.

What is the difference between Intern Fintech Software Engineer vs Intern Data Analyst?

AspectIntern Fintech Software EngineerIntern Data Analyst
Required SkillsProgramming, software development, understanding of financial technologyData analysis, Excel, SQL, statistical skills
Work EnvironmentSoftware development teams, fintech startups, financial institutionsData teams, finance departments, research units
Common UsageBuilding fintech applications, coding financial toolsInterpreting financial data, generating reports

The Intern Fintech Software Engineer and Intern Data Analyst roles both serve as entry points in the fintech industry but focus on different skill sets. The Software Engineer role emphasizes coding and software development within fintech projects, while the Data Analyst role centers on analyzing financial data. Both positions are common in fintech companies and provide valuable industry experience, but they require distinct technical skills and work environments.
